2000 AD #1574
☆ Be the first to review + Add to your collection — Join freeThirty-one years in and 2000 AD is still delivering cover art that commands attention — Richard Elson's pencils and inks present a massively built figure, Gene the Hackman, wrapped in heavy chains and surrounded by a writhing mass of monstrous creatures in eerie purples and blues. The tagline "Kingdom Come? Gene the Hackman at the Mercy of Them" sets a suitably desperate, high-stakes mood for whatever lies within. Prog 1574 also features John Wagner and Colin MacNeil's ongoing "Emphatically Evil: The Life and Crimes of PJ Maybe," making this a fine snapshot of the Galaxy's Greatest Comic firing on all cylinders in 2008.
